Transaction 240c3bca977d8fa41f33983b8171021f23bd24122a72602fd12792011ae6971d

1 Input
2 Outputs
  • 240c3bca977d8fa41f33983b8171021f23bd24122a72602fd12792011ae6971d:0
  • value  27000
    address  1P64j3CYmf4vg9DFQSvBJGkPjNDUhD2x19
  • 240c3bca977d8fa41f33983b8171021f23bd24122a72602fd12792011ae6971d:1
  • value  201651544
    address  32bZ5egb7ZRvUeu3DLbi4AFPX2r2WjWrSF